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

calculer moyenne et écart type sur des valeurs filtrée(Résolu)s

Philippe63000

XLDnaute Junior
Bonsoir,
J'essaie de calculer la moyenne et l'écart type des valeurs filtrées.
Peut-on utiliser les fonctions WorksheetFunction.Average() et WorksheetFunctionstdv() pour calculer ces valeurs statistiques (uniquement pour les valeurs filtrées)?

Merci d'avance,
 
Dernière édition:

Dranreb

XLDnaute Barbatruc
Re : calculer moyenne et écart type sur des valeurs filtrées

Bonsoir.
On devrait au moins pouvoir utiliser WorksheetFunction.Index(TV, 0, X) pour extraire une X ième colonne d'un tableau de Variant, et y appliquer ces fonctions.
Pour extraire le tableau de Variant correspondant à une plage filtrée vous savez déjà comment faire
On peut aussi se calculer dans une boucle les somme et somme des carrés et appliquer la formule de l'écart type, ce n'est pas très compliqué.
Cordialement.
 
Dernière édition:

Misange

XLDnaute Barbatruc
Re : calculer moyenne et écart type sur des valeurs filtrées

Bonjour
sans VBA, il suffit d'utiliser les fonctions sous.total(1;taplage) et sous.total(9;taplage)
avec VBA
application.WorksheetFunction.Subtotal(1,taplage)
 

Discussions similaires

Réponses
2
Affichages
337
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…